No NHTSA recalls on record for the 2004 BMW R 1200 Rt. That means NHTSA has no open safety campaign for this vehicle — it does not guarantee the absence of problems. Owners have filed 1 complaint with NHTSA, most often about the vehicle speed control. Last updated July 5, 2026.

What owners report

Verbatim reports filed with NHTSA, lightly edited for readability and with personal information removed.

“2004 r1150r motorcycle with only 2400 miles on it. Throttle stuck going into a sharp turn. Handle moved but engine speed did not decrease. I sustained major injuries (back broken in two places and 5 broken ribs) and the bike was totalled. My full face helmet and 13 days in icu saved my life. *jb”

VEHICLE SPEED CONTROL · reported 2006-06-10
